Heim > Backend-Entwicklung > PHP-Tutorial > Linux笔记(65)——nginx代理tomcat

Linux笔记(65)——nginx代理tomcat

WBOY
Freigeben: 2016-07-29 08:57:38
Original
1062 Leute haben es durchsucht

nginx是一个反向代理服务器,它可以代理php,同样也可以代理tomcat

首先,你要安装好nginx,jdk,tomcat

tomcat的安装很简单,解压出来就可以运行了。

然后进入ngxin配置文件所在目录,我的是在/usr/local/nginx/conf

创建一个配置文件,尽量避免修改原来的配置文件,在开启的时候使用我们创建的配置文件即可

<code>vim jsp<span>.conf</span></code>
Nach dem Login kopieren

内容如下:

<code>user nobody;
worker_processes <span>4</span>;
events{
        worker_connections <span>1024</span>;
}
http{

    <span>server</span> {
        listen <span>80</span>;
        server_name localhost;
        location ~ \.jsp$ {
            root /usr/local/tomcat/webapps;
            <span>index</span><span>index</span>.jsp;
            proxy_pass http:<span>//localhost:8080;</span>
        }
    }
}</code>
Nach dem Login kopieren

以上配置表示,监听80端口,所有以.jsp结尾的地址都转发给localhost:8080,也就是tomcat。工程目录部署在/usr/local/tomcat/webapps下

然后启动tomcat

<code><span>cd</span> /usr/local/tomcat/bin
./startup.sh</code>
Nach dem Login kopieren

启动ngxin,使用我们刚刚创建的配置文件

<code>/usr/<span>local</span>/nginx/sbin/nginx <span>-c</span> /usr/<span>local</span>/nginx/conf/jsp<span>.</span>conf</code>
Nach dem Login kopieren
').addClass('pre-numbering').hide(); $(this).addClass('has-numbering').parent().append($numbering); for (i = 1; i ').text(i)); }; $numbering.fadeIn(1700); }); });

以上就介绍了Linux笔记(65)——nginx代理tomcat,包括了方面的内容,希望对PHP教程有兴趣的朋友有所帮助。

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age